Primary extraskeletal osteosarcoma of the penis (ESO) is a very rare condition. As per our knowledge, this is the seventh reported case in the world literature. We report a case of primary ESO of the penis in a young male, which was treated with surgery and adjuvant chemotherapy. This case is presented for its rarity and the scarcity in the literature regarding its treatment and prognosis.
